Output 620fb3c68b8b997ac07058fb61cb67a55796644e49bbf215ddcc1ac2c3e7856d:8

value
26213448
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e754fcc56ff34144c5eb890009a2351a23de8142 OP_EQUAL
address
3NnBptDM4m9F3KBGNKfD7BF5JdxUhpVWYF
transaction
620fb3c68b8b997ac07058fb61cb67a55796644e49bbf215ddcc1ac2c3e7856d
spent
true